Table 1 shows the average annual salaries for other personal care and service workers in the industry of other schools and instruction. The salaries are shown in 5 percentile scales. The average annual salary for the 90th percentile (the top 10 percent of the highest paid) other personal care and service workers is $35,940. The median annual salary (50th percentile) is $25,900. The average annual salary for the bottom 10 percent other personal care and service workers is $20,300.
